Jay Damon
Software Engineer from Portsmouth, NH
Experience
I have over 9 years of professional development experience. While I do have some front end experience, my expertise is in developing highly scalable back end solutions for web applications.
Fidelity Investments
- Developed a UI using Angular and Typescript for initiating and tracking the creation of database recovery snapshots, simplifying an error-prone process and ensuring the reliability of database backups for platforms representing over $140 billion in assets
- Re-engineered 2 applications using Java, Spring Boot, and Docker and migrated both from on-premises servers to AWS EKS, improving scalability and eliminating rehydration and other server maintenance
- Automated build and deployment process using Jenkins and Groovy, eliminating deployment errors and reducing developer involvement by 2 hours per week
Amazon (Global Mile)
- Part of the ShipDocs team in the Global Mile organization, building microservices to support Cross Border Transportation Documents.
- Diagnosed a hi-impact bug where traffic spikes led to message processing failure and dropping from the queue for a system handling over 500k documents daily. Resolved issue by flattening out the processing of SQS messages and added a DLQ with automated retry logic, reducing operational load by over 10%
- Collaborated with customers to design a feature enabling the bulk download of up to 10,000 documents in a single zip file, allowing for simplified compliance audits on shipping documents in support of Amazons e-commerce platform. Achieved by leveraging S3 batch with a Java-based AWS Lambda function for zipping the files upon request
- Led Q4 peak war room meeting of a combined group of 3 teams, achieving a reduction in high severity issues compared to the previous year by 20% while ensuring the stability of a system supporting over $100 million in global shipments
- Improved developer documentation for client onboarding resulting in a reduced onboarding time.
- Mentored 2 junior developers on the team, improved new hire onboarding documentation, and wrote on-call triage process.
- Led Q4 peak war room meeting of combined 3 team group reducing high severity issues compared to the previous year.
Athenium Analytics
- Designed engine capable of processing user-created rule sets to validate questionnaire results in less than 5000 milliseconds.
- Spearheaded team of 7 to improve performance of public-facing API resulting in a 50% request per second improvement.
- Implemented internal authentication and authorization framework for microservice security with Spring Security provided support for multitenancy and user-customized data security rules.
- Led backend development of greenfield microservice application using Java with Spring Boot, PostgreSQL, and AWS to replace legacy platform used by more than 100 business customers.
- Implemented IAC platform Terraform to replace manual provisioning and management of AWS resources reducing environment consistency issues to 0.
Lindt & Sprungli
- Designed and developed a Safety Reporting system in collaboration with the Environment, Health, and Safety team using Python and SQL Server, simplifying accident reporting and leading to an increased reporting of 20%.
- Created an automated dashboard for the management team using Python, VBA, and Excel to provide real-time insights on manufacturing performance on over 200 data points.
- Built ETL application with Java to consolidate data from data sources including SQL Databases, Excel, Word, and CSV into a single database saving 12 hours per week of manual reporting work.
My Resume: download
Portfolio
Money Maker: Personal Finance
Personal side project for managing my personal finances and tracking my income/expenses
- Security: Keycloak
- Front End: Typescript with Angular
- Back End: Java with Spring Boot
- Database: Mysql
- Build Tools: CircleCI
Media Library
Fun project created durign the pnademic to manage what movies and tv shows I wanted to check out.
- Front End: Typescript with Angular
- Back End: Java with Spring Boot
- Database: Mysql
- Build Tools: CircleCI
Contact
I am open to new opportunites and would love to hear from you!
Contact Me: [email protected]